Highlights
Are people in Crossville older or younger than people in Payson?
- The Median Age in Crossville is 21.2 years younger than in Payson.

Are housing costs cheaper in Crossville or Payson?
- Crossville housing costs are 34.8% less expensive than Payson hous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Crossville or Payson?
- The average commute for residents of Crossville is 3.4 minutes longer than it is for residents of Payson.

Things to do in Payson?
Payson, AZ is an incorporated town located in Gila County with a population of around fifteen thousand people. Payson offers plenty of outdoor activities perfect for anyone looking to explore nature through hiking trails or fishing at the local rodeo pond! Additionally there are many stores, eateries, and entertainment spots available offering its community something fun to do all year round.

Things to do in Crossville?
Crossville, Tennessee is a small town located in Cumberland County. It is known for its peaceful atmosphere and vibrant local culture. Crossville has a variety of outdoor activities, such as fishing, canoeing and golfing at three different courses, making it an ideal destination for nature-lovers. Local amenities include shops, restaurants and entertainment venues, as well as medical facilities and educational institutions. With its scenic beauty and close proximity to cities like Nashville and Knoxville, Crossville is the perfect place to live or visit.

 Payson, AZCrossville, TNUnited States
 Population16,22911,892329,725,481
 Median Income$58,109$40,708$69,021
 Median Age59.137.938.4
 Avg. Home Price$400,000$260,900$338,100
 Unemployment Rate6.7%6.6%6.0%
 Avg. Commute Time18.7322.1726.38
